
So I have three lovely bottles of flavored syrups and I'm not quite sure how to use them. Every morning I have coffee with a flavored creamer in it, so am I supposed to nix the creamer and use the syrup instead and then add milk? What's the difference? My flavors, should you want to know, are almond roca, hazelnut and french vanilla. I have thought of one thing I could do...this drink that I just adored in Honduras that was sold at the coffee shops there...it's called a "Moo Helado" and it's where you get really cold milk with ice in it and you add a flavored syrup - I would always do hazelnut. Those were GOOD! So, what do I do with these syrups besides a Moo Helado?
